Quick Assessment

This playful rhyming book introduces early readers to the alphabet through imaginative magic monsters acting out each letter. Designed for ages 5-8, it supports literacy development with engaging, memorable illustrations and simple text. The content is gentle and suitable for young children learning letter recognition.
